Allmax Nutrition Canada Review (2026): Every Product Ranked
Allmax Nutrition is a Canadian supplement brand with over 25 years in the industry — manufactured to pharmaceutical-grade standards, with a 100/100 score from SupplementChecker. Their flagship is the IsoFlex whey isolate series (27g protein, HIRF-filtered), but the catalogue spans creatine, pre-workout, aminos, and wellness.
